The Benefits Of Orthodontic Wax: A Guide For Braces Wearers

For many people, getting braces can be a daunting experience. Not only is there the initial discomfort and adjustment period to contend with, but there can also be ongoing issues with irritation and soreness caused by the brackets and wires rubbing against the inside of the mouth. This is where orthodontic wax comes in as a valuable tool for braces wearers.

Orthodontic wax, also known as dental wax or braces wax, is a soft, moldable material that can be applied to the brackets and wires of braces to provide a protective barrier between the metal and the soft tissues of the mouth. This can help to alleviate friction and irritation, making wearing braces a more comfortable experience.

There are several key benefits to using orthodontic wax, which we will explore in more detail below.

1. Reduces Irritation and Discomfort

One of the main reasons why orthodontic wax is so popular among braces wearers is its ability to reduce irritation and discomfort. When braces are first put on, and after adjustments, the brackets and wires can rub against the inside of the cheeks and lips, causing soreness and even small cuts. By applying orthodontic wax to the areas where the metal is causing friction, you can create a smooth surface that reduces irritation and discomfort.

2. Protects Against Ulcers and Sores

In addition to reducing irritation and discomfort, orthodontic wax can also help to protect against ulcers and sores. When the metal components of braces rub against the soft tissues of the mouth, they can create small wounds that are prone to infection. By creating a protective barrier with orthodontic wax, you can prevent these ulcers and sores from forming, allowing the mouth to heal more quickly.

3. Easy to Use and Remove

Orthodontic wax is very easy to use and remove, making it a convenient solution for braces wearers. To apply the wax, simply pinch off a small piece and roll it into a ball between your fingers. Then, place the ball of wax over the area of the braces that is causing irritation and press down gently to secure it in place. If you need to remove the wax, simply peel it off and discard it.

4. Safe and Non-Toxic

Orthodontic wax is made from a blend of natural waxes and other safe, non-toxic materials, making it suitable for use in the mouth. The ingredients in orthodontic wax are not harmful if swallowed accidentally, so you can rest assured that it is safe for everyday use. However, it is recommended to remove the wax before eating to avoid accidentally ingesting it.

5. Improves Speech and Eating

Another benefit of using orthodontic wax is that it can help to improve speech and eating for braces wearers. When the metal components of braces are rubbing against the inside of the mouth, it can affect the way you speak and make it difficult to chew certain foods. By using orthodontic wax to create a smooth surface, you can reduce these issues and make it easier to communicate and eat comfortably.

In conclusion, orthodontic wax is a simple yet effective solution for alleviating the discomfort and irritation that can come with wearing braces. By creating a protective barrier between the metal components of braces and the soft tissues of the mouth, orthodontic wax can help to reduce soreness, prevent ulcers and sores, and improve speech and eating for braces wearers.
